Publisher Description

All About the Baby was first published in 1930 and rereleased as part of the Heritage collection. If you desire to know all the practical details about babies, from the union of two cells to spiritual education in the early years, this book has the information you seek. It is divided into twelve sections and covers a variety of topics, such as the family tree, prenatal influence, anatomy and physiology, mother and baby’s diet, the baby’s and the family’s adjustment, and baby’s education. 


This is volume two of five in the Christian Home Series by Belle Wood-Comstock, MD.
